Vibe Coding:当编程变成一种沉浸式氛围体验

225 阅读4分钟

引言:编程的"氛围感"革命

最近硅谷圈子里流传着一个神奇的概念——Vibe Coding(氛围编程) 。这可不是什么玄学,而是一种全新的开发范式。想象一下:你不需要是十项全能的全栈工程师,不需要在Stack Overflow和文档之间反复横跳,甚至不需要离开你的编辑器——因为AI已经成为你的"氛围组",陪你沉浸在整个创造过程中。

作为一名经历过传统开发折磨的程序员,当我第一次体验Vibe Coding时,感觉就像从"996福报"突然穿越到了"黑客帝国"的代码瀑布里——只不过这次,我是Neo,而AI是我的Morpheus。

什么是Vibe Coding?

Vibe Coding = 氛围 × 编程 × AI协同
用三个关键词概括:

  1. 沉浸式 - 保持心流状态不中断
  2. 信任式 - 完全拥抱大模型能力
  3. 产品导向 - 聚焦创意而非代码细节

"传统开发就像组建交响乐团,Vibe Coding则是单人爵士乐即兴演奏——AI是你的智能伴奏系统"

为什么现在需要Vibe Coding?

传统开发的"七宗罪"

  1. 沟通成本高(产品↔设计↔前端↔后端↔测试...)
  2. 技术栈学习曲线陡峭
  3. 环境配置劝退新手
  4. Bug调试消耗50%+时间
  5. 文档维护成为负担
  6. 技术债务不断累积
  7. 创新被流程扼杀

对比之下,Vibe Coding带来的改变:

维度传统开发Vibe Coding
团队规模腾讯10万程序员1人+AI
知识要求精通特定技术栈理解产品逻辑
调试方式打断式搜索连续对话解决
产出重点代码行数产品价值
工作状态频繁上下文切换深度心流

如何实践Vibe Coding?

必备工具包

  1. AI原生编辑器(如Cursor/Trae)
  2. 创意管理工具(Notion/Flomo)
  3. 无代码平台(用于快速原型)
  4. 云开发环境(随时继续工作)

操作指南

  • 图表
  • 代码
  • 下载
  • AI评估
  • 反馈
  • 产品创意
  • 可行性分析
  • 原型设计
  • AI生成基础代码
  • 沉浸式迭代
  • 发布验证

实战案例:极简电商站

假设你想做一个"Tinder式电商":

  1. 对AI描述:"做一个左滑跳过、右滑加购的电商页面,风格像Instagram"
  2. AI生成基础React代码
  3. 实时调整:"把动画改成弹性效果,购物车图标换成爱心"
  4. 连续对话解决部署问题
  5. 3小时后——你的MVP上线了!

Vibe Coding的黄金赛道

最适合个人开发者的方向

  1. 垂直社交工具

    • 例:宠物主人匹配器(左滑狗,右滑猫)
  2. 微创新电商

    • 例:AI生成定制化小挂件商店
  3. LLM应用层

    • 例:结合大模型的个性化学习助手
  4. 数据可视化产品

    • 例:用自然语言生成动态图表

进阶技巧:成为Vibe大师

  1. Prompt工程不是死记硬背

    • 像指导实习生一样与AI对话:"我不太清楚具体实现,但需要达到XXX效果"
  2. 错误处理新哲学

    • 把报错信息直接丢给AI继续

    • 示例对话:

      你:"部署时报错502了"
      AI:"可能是端口冲突,试试:1. xxx 2. xxx"

  3. 知识获取革命

    • 传统:查文档→写代码→调试→再查文档
    • Vibe流:编辑器内直接提问→获得可运行代码
  4. 产品思维至上

    • 每天问自己:"今天为用户创造了什么价值?"而非"写了多少行代码"

结语:拥抱不确定性

在GitHub Copilot刚刚推出时,很多人质疑:"AI写的代码能用吗?"如今Vibe Coding给出了更激进的答案:"重要的不是谁写代码,而是创造了什么价值。"

也许不久的将来,我们的名片上会印着:

张三 
Vibe Coder & 梦想实现家

最后灵魂一问:  如果现在给你一个AI助手,你最想开发什么搁置已久的创意项目?在评论区开启你的Vibe时刻吧!